Description
The GE IS200VAICH1DAB is a high-performance VME Analog Input Control Handler module designed for the Mark VI turbine control system. This module serves as a versatile and high-density interface for acquiring a wide range of analog signals from field transmitters and sensors across the turbine and its auxiliary systems. The primary function of the IS200VAICH1DAB is to receive standard analog current or voltage signals, such as the ubiquitous 4-20 mA loop, and accurately convert these analog measurements into high-resolution digital values for use by the system’s central processors. It acts as the sensory nerve endings for the control system, providing critical data on process variables like pressure, flow, level, and position.
Engineered for integration into the VME rack of the Mark VI system, the IS200VAICH1DAB provides exceptional channel density, allowing a single module to monitor numerous process points, thereby optimizing hardware footprint and system cost. The module incorporates individual signal conditioning for each channel, which includes scaling, filtering, and electrical isolation. This isolation is crucial for protecting the sensitive control system electronics from ground loops, power surges, and other electrical noise commonly found in industrial environments. The accuracy and reliability of the data provided by the GE IS200VAICH1DAB are fundamental for both closed-loop control algorithms and operator decision-making, ensuring the turbine operates efficiently and within its safe operating limits.

Main Features and Advantages
The GE IS200VAICH1DAB is distinguished by its flexibility and comprehensive diagnostic capabilities. A key feature is its software-configurable input type per channel. This allows a single IS200VAICH1DAB module to interface directly with a diverse array of sensors—from 4-20 mA pressure transmitters to 0-10V DC position sensors—without requiring external signal conditioners. This flexibility simplifies system design, reduces spare part requirements, and allows for easy reconfiguration if process needs change. The module’s high-resolution 16-bit ADC ensures that even small changes in the process variable are detected, providing the control system with the precise data needed for tight regulatory control.
Integrated diagnostics and robust construction are significant advantages. The IS200VAICH1DAB continuously monitors each input channel for fault conditions such as signal wire break (open circuit), short circuit, and signal values that exceed the configured range. These diagnostics are reported directly to the control processor, enabling immediate operator alerts and facilitating predictive maintenance by identifying failing sensors or wiring issues before they cause a process interruption. The module’s electrical isolation and high-quality components ensure long-term calibration stability and reliable operation in the electrically noisy environment of a power plant, contributing to high system availability and reduced lifecycle costs.
Application Field
The application of the GE IS200VAICH1DAB is extensive throughout the turbine island and its auxiliary systems in power generation facilities. It is used to monitor critical process variables such as lube oil pressure, fuel gas supply pressure, compressor discharge pressure, and condenser vacuum. In addition to pressure, it acquires signals for fluid flow rates, tank levels, and valve positions, providing a comprehensive picture of the unit’s operational status. This data is essential for the control system’s sequencing logic during startup and shutdown, as well as for continuous regulatory control during normal operation.
The module is also vital for performance monitoring and equipment protection. By tracking efficiencies and operating points, the data from the IS200VAICH1DAB helps optimize turbine performance. Furthermore, many of its inputs are used for alarm and trip functions; for example, a low lube oil pressure signal acquired by the module can initiate a turbine trip to prevent bearing damage. The reliability of the IS200VAICH1DAB is therefore critical for both the operational efficiency and the mechanical safety of the turbine, making it a ubiquitous component in gas, steam, and combined-cycle power plants controlled by the Mark VI system.
